My reason for taking GA's user experience design course has a broader intent. I don't just see user experience design in the digital space- creating mobile apps or websites that are user friendly. I wish to apply the research and design approach to create a product that can help those that need it most. What drove me to take the course was how connected user experience design is to human centered design. My inspiration is IDEO.org which is the non-profit arm of the design consultancy, which has done truly amazing work to empower the poor, and showcased it well. They believe that by understanding and working alongside those in the greatest need, they can design solutions that create prosperity. With the technology out there to share ideas and stories through various platforms that connect so many people, I really believe a non-profit or any organization that's trying to do good in the world must leverage these tools to stay relevant, gather supporters and make an impact. The trend is video, interactive media, infograpics since people have shortened attention spans in the age of twitter and instagram.

With that in mind, I created a survey to learn about what user preferences are with regards to charity/ volunteering, with the goal of bringing some changes to the ways non-profits interact with their donors and volunteers.
